Lead concentrations in Newark's drinking water have been in exceedance of the Federal Action Level since 2015. The largest city in New Jersey has struggled to keep lead concentrations under the 15 part per billion threshold ever since the standard was set in 1991. Recent sampling has detected staggering concentrations of lead in Newark's drinking water, ranging anywhere from 58 to 137 parts per billion. You may be wondering why this issue has not been thrust into the national spotlight. Our water nerds go into detail to fill you in about the latest in Newark.
